Dear Aunt Mary,
Jane and I were very sorry to hear that Uncle John died last Thursday. Mother and father stayed' with us on Saturday and Sunday, and they told us the sad news. We know that Uncle John was not well, of course, and the cold weather that we have had for the past few weeks has not helped him to get better, but the news came as a very unpleasant surprise, all the same.
We were most unhappy that we could not come and see you both ten days ago on Uncle John's birthday. Mother tells me that he was his old self(和过去一模一样) laughing, and full of life. This is how, I am sure, Jane and I shall always remember him. He was a good man, who was never too busy to read to us, play with us and listen to the stories about all the silly things we did when we were young. He was the kind of uncle every child loves to have.
We shall be at the church(教堂) on Friday, and of course we hope to see you again on Christmas with all the rest of the family.
With love and best wishes.
Yours
Robert and Jane
